Stand Alone Printing:Stand-alone & Peripheral Application(s): Component and equipment labelling, Exit and egress marking, Facility identification, Floor marking, General identification, Hazard communication identification, Lean and 5S labelling, Pipe and valve marking, Safety identification, Temperature indicating labelling Colour Capability:Monocolour Max. Label Width (mm):107.95 mm Print Technology:Thermal Transfer Recommended Usage per Day:600 Resolution (dpi):300 dpi Continuous vs Die Cut Labels:Continuous, Die-cut Overview : Increase the safety and efficiency of your food or beverage plant with a complete safety printer kit. - Easily design and print professional food or beverage safety signs, pipe markers and labels when you need them - Print incredibly fast with automatic setup, built-in keyboard and touchscreen interface - Create reliable labels that are washdown resistant and do not crumble when exposed to cleaning agents or pressure - Fully protect food processing with metal detectable signs that enable additional protection against contamination
